There’s something timeless about the piano. Whether it's your first keyboard or a concert grand, caring for your instrument is key to sound and longevity.
Perfect pitch transforms a room into a sanctuary. Whether you’re practicing at home, teaching students, or recording in a studio, tuning is not optional—it’s essential.
Piano tuning is a delicate art.
Slight misalignments can throw off the entire range. A professional piano tuner doesn’t just “tighten strings”—they restore balance to your instrument.
It’s more frequent than most think. Humidity, usage, and even relocation can all impact tuning. Regular service keeps repairs minimal and performance optimal.
Choosing a professional piano tuner ensures accuracy, safety, and peace of mind. They use specialized tools and techniques. It protects your instrument’s value over time.
Beyond just pitch correction, tuners often provide repairs and maintenance. A thorough technician checks everything, not just tuning. Quality care keeps your instrument expressive and reliable.

Purchasing an instrument is a decision that requires thought and guidance. Each model offers unique tone, touch, and features. Buying the wrong piano can result in frustration, not inspiration.
There’s a lot more behind a piano’s cost than size or color. Older pianos may require restoration, while new models offer warranties. Transparent pricing from a trusted dealer builds confidence.
Ownership comes with responsibility—and reward. Just like your car or computer, a piano needs professional support to perform its best. Legacy begins with good habits today.
Proper positioning and care are especially important in tropical environments. Local piano technicians understand how to safeguard instruments from climate-related wear. Proactive care prevents long-term damage.
